摘要:
A field portable, multiwavelength, digital image processing system for the analysis of thin layer chromatography plates is described. The imaging module consists of a two‐dimensional charge coupled device detector, a xenon strobe light source, a stepper driven filter wheel for wavelength selection, and hardware to digitize images. The instrument is controlled by a laptop computer resulting in a compact device the size of a 6‐in. thick briefcase. As a representative application, software has been developed for the automated analysis of sulfa residues in pork products by thin layer chromatography (USDA SOS‐test). Response to analyte concentration is linear over two and one half orders of magnitude with a correlation coefficient of 0.9998. Detection limit is 80 pg for sulfamethazine spotted on a plate.
